Detailsinfo

A vulnerability classified as critical has been found in Opera Web Browser 7.50/7.51 on Windows/Linux (Web Browser). Affected is an unknown functionality of the component Frame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a authentication spoofing v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-290. This attack-focused weakness is caused by incorrectly implemented authentication schemes that are subject to spoofing attacks. This is going to have an imp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

Opera 7.51 for Windows and 7.50 for Linux does not properly prevent a frame in one domain from injecting content into a frame that belongs to another domain, which facilitates web site spoofing and other attacks, aka the frame injection vulnerability.

The weakness was published 07/27/2004 (Website). The advisory is shared for download at secunia.com. This vulnerability is traded as CVE-2004-0717 since 07/22/2004. The exploitability is told to be easy.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. The exploitation doesn't require any form of authentication. There are neither technical details nor an exploit publicly available.

The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 14758 , which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ment.

There is no information about possible countermeasures known. It may be suggested to replace the affected object with an alternative product.

The vulnerability is also documented in the databases at X-Force (1598), Tenable (14758), SecurityFocus (BID 10764†), OSVDB (59836†) and Secunia (SA13412†).
